Molded black polycarbons rail with spherical
metal fingers provides simultaneous rigid guiding
support and continuity of the ground draining
circuit for the P.C. boards.
Holds cards firmly on designated positions in
the package while the pressure developed by the
metal fingers insures constant contact between
chassis and the printed circuit for excellent
current package.
Special spherical profile of the contact fingers
prevents any scratching effect on the contact
surface of the printed circuit (wiping action).
Contact resistance does not vary in the heat
cycle test and remains stable under heavy vibration
conditions.
Easy to assemble and fasten by snap-on rivet
or screw mounting and very convenient for fast
packaging and servicing operations.
Guiding, fastening and grounding of P.C. boards
in various single-card or rack-package applications
where electrical connection between the circuit
on board and the frame (chassis) is required for
EMI shielding or ESD suppression.
